Short Term Scientific Mission (STSM) Grant

  • Deadline for applications: Call opens in February 2026 and remains open until the capacity is filled.
  • Outcomes (when you will be informed if you will be funded): Every month starting March 4th, 2026
  • STSM dates: must take place before the 15th of September 2026

Short-term scientific missions (STSMs) are institutional short-term visits for the specific work to be carried out at a host organization located in a different country than the country of affiliation by a Researcher or Innovator. An STSM should specifically contribute to the objectives of EARLICOST

Inclusiveness Target Country (ITC) Conference Grant

  • Deadline for applications: Call opens in February 2026 and remains open until the capacity is filled
  • Outcomes (when you will be informed if you will be funded): Every month starting March 6th, 2026
  • Conference dates: must take place before the 1st of October 2026

The ITC Conference Grants provide financial support for Researchers from an Inclusiveness Target Country / Near Neighbour Country to participate in high-level conferences not specifically organized by the Action. On-site participation in the conference is limited to oral presentations.

Dissemination Conference (DC) Grant

  • Deadline for applications: Call opens in April 2026 and remains open until the capacity is filled
  • Outcomes (when you will be informed if you will be funded): Every month starting May 6th, 2026
  • Conference dates: must take place before the 1st of October 2026

Dissemination Conference Grants are aimed at supporting oral presentation by an Action Participant of the work of the Action in high-level conferences fully organized by a third party (i.e., not organized nor co-organized by the COST Action). The Grantee delivers the approved oral presentation, actively networks with other participants, and promotes the COST Action to the potential stakeholders. This grant is a fixed financial contribution that considers the applicant’s budget request and the outcome of the application’s evaluation.
